Driver Crashes Into Delaware County Business Monday: Report
A driver crashed their vehicle into the entrance of an Upper Darby grocery store just before 8 a.m. Monday.
UPPER DARBY, PA — A vehicle crashed into a Delaware County business Monday morning, injuring the driver.
According to CBS Philadelphia, the crash occurred at about7:45 a.m. at the Fresh Grocer at 421 S 69th St. in Upper Darby.
Fox 29 reports the driver crashed a vehicle into the store's entrance and struck several other vehicles in the parking lot.

The driver was taken to a hospital for treatment.
